Why do you need a breather pipe?

A breather pipe allows an internal combustion engine to vent crankcase pressure out of the engine. By venting pressure out of the crankcase, an engine’s piston rings are allowed to seal tighter against the cylinder walls. This provides better compression and promotes less oil consumption while making more horsepower.

What are 2 purposes of a vent pipe?

Just as drain pipes remove water and waste from your home, the plumbing vent pipe – also known as a plumbing air vent – removes gas and odors. It also allows fresh air into the plumbing system to help water flow smoothly through the drain pipes.

Can you use a vent pipe as a drain?

A true vent pipe must remain dry while water runs down the drain. A wet vent also serves as a drain line but is large enough that it never actually fills with water. In some cases, local codes allow for other venting strategies.

Can a drain work without a vent?

A vent is a necessary part of the drain system for any plumbing fixture. Without venting, the negative pressure caused by the flow of draining water can potentially suck water out of the drain trap and allow sewer gases to enter the home. The vents allow air into the drain pipes to help keep the drain flowing properly.

What is the function of a breather in a car engine?

As for an internal combustion engine, the pressure in this component grows quite rapidly, due to high temperatures, and a part of end gases inevitably penetrate into the engine housing. To prevent engine oil leaks caused by increased pressure, this pressure is released through the breather.

What happens if you don’t have a breather pipe?

Without a vent, the built up air would attempt to escape around the pistons by seeping past the piston rings. This would cause a drastic loss in compression and power. Without a breather pipe, any gas escaping from the cylinders past the piston rings would pressurise the crankcase.

Do you need a breather pipe for a racing car?

The breather pipe works well for the family car, but racing engines require added venting and often incorporate an air pump to pull the air out of the crankcase. This vacuum pump draws more air out of the engine than can be vented through a pipe.
